Lenovo ThinkCentre M92P Tiny

Lenovos latest desktop ThinkCentre M92P Tiny,can be used widely in offices and for people with basic requirements. As its name says,the cabinet is really tiny 17.9 cm height,18.2 cm length and 3.4 cm width. It weighs just 2 kg and runs on Intels 2.9 GHz Core i5 3470T processor. It can house up to 16GB RAM,750GB storage space and run for most applications like Adobe Photoshop,QuarkXpress,etc not graphics heavy software like Adobe Premiere Pro. It also has a built-in WiFi receiver.

Sony BDV-N990W

Sonys newly launched 3D Blu-ray Home Theatre System allows you to place the speakers vertically or horizontally. BDV-N990W features four floorstand speakers that deliver a powerful total output of 1,000W. The system is Wi-Fi enabled and users can access and share content easily. The new Home Theatre System is DLNA certified,which allows easy wireless content transfer with compatible devices. With Sonys 3D Surround technology,this system delivers an ever-realistic 3D sound experience for Blu-ray or TV content.

Microsoft Office 2013

The consumer preview of Office 2013 is available for free. Those who want to get a feel of the upcoming version can look forward to a design refresh,improved cloud support and better touchscreen support. Microsoft now offers users a way to buy the software as a service. This means that users can now pay a monthly or yearly fee to use Office on up to five machines. Office 2013 is tightly integrated with Microsofts cloud storage service Skydrive. Office apps will be available for Windows phones and tablets. LG Optimus 4X HD

LG has extended its Optimus range of phones with two smartphones 4X HD and L5. 4X HD is LGs first quad core processor-based smartphone. The 8.9 mm thick phone runs on Androids Ice Cream Sandwich version and has a 4.7-inch screen,an 8-megapixel camera,which can shoot videos at full HD resolution. The has 16GB internal memory,expandable to 48GB using a microSD card.

L5 is a mid-range phone with a modest price tag of Rs 13,199.
